Are you looking for a new way to give your holiday manis a little more impact? Try this easy tutorial from Julep using polish from their new Mad For Metallics Welcome Box. All it takes is three quick steps:

1. Apply your base coat and let dry completely.

2. Use a striping brush to polish a thin line at the bottom of the color area and let dry.

3. Fill in the rest of nail with color. Apply your top coat and you are done!

So simple, right?
